초록

In this paper, the hybrid dehumidification system using thermoelectric device is based on the idea of utilizing waste heat from the heat dissipation side of thermoelectric device as a heat source to regenerate chemical desiccant. We would like to apply this system to spaces required dehumidification due to continuous moisture generation or local high humidity in the houses. And, we want to confirm the possibility of developing the hybrid dehumidification system that combines passive dehumidification using chemical desiccant with active dehumidification using thermoelectric device.
